Subject: [PATCH v2 2/2] ARM: dts: imx6q-sabrelite: add usbmisc device

On Wed, Jul 18, 2012 at 06:29:07PM +0800, Richard Zhao wrote:
> Signed-off-by: Richard Zhao <richard.zhao@freescale.com>
> ---
>  ar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q-sabrelite.dts |    4 ++++
>  ar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q.dtsi          |   19 +++++++++++++++----
>  arch/arm/mach-imx/clk-imx6q.c         |    1 +
>  3 files changed, 20 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q-sabrelite.dts b/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q-sabrelite.dts
> index d42e851..c66ff9d 100644
> ---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q-sabrelite.dts
> +++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q-sabrelite.dts
> @@ -62,12 +62,16 @@
>  		aips-bus at 02100000 { /* AIPS2 */
>  			usb at 02184000 { /* USB OTG */
>  				vbus-supply = <&reg_usb_otg_vbus>;
> +				disable-over-current;
>  				status = "okay";
>  			};
>  
>  			usb at 02184200 { /* USB1 */
>  				status = "okay";
>  			};
> +			usbmisc at 02184800 {
> +				status = "okay";
> +			};

Do we need to have this disabled initially in the SoC dtsi?

Also, common style in this file is to add a blank line between nodes.
Please keep it.
